Spira's Archives
Tumblr media Tumblr media
Maechen: Shall I tell you about the Spira of days long past, eh?
Maechen: There is a legend, you know. Just before the horrible Sin appeared…a terrible war raged between Bevelle and Zanarkand. When the armies of Bevelle attacked Mount Gagazet, they heard a song echoing across the snowy slopes. “‘Tis a song from an otherworld,” they said. The soldiers panicked and ran. And then, as if to pursue the retreating armies, Sin appeared! Some time later, scouts from Bevelle braved the mountain. On the other side, they witnessed the ruins that had been Zanarkand. The city destroyed. Not a single soul left standing. Gone! In its place, a multitude of the fayth had gathered on Gagazet. They were singing a song. It’s the song we now call the “Hymn of the Fayth.” And that, as they say, is that. Well…maybe not all of it.
¬Maechen: Would you like to hear the rest?
Maechen: Rumors flew in Bevelle about Sin’s sudden appearance. They said that the people of Zanarkand became the fayth, that they had called Sin. And that the man responsible…was none other than the summoner Yevon, ruler of Zanarkand! Yes, the lord father of Lady Yunalesca. On the eve of Zanarkand’s destruction, Lady Yunalesca… had fled to safety with her husband, Zaon. Later, the two used the Final Summoning to defeat Sin. Yet the people of Bevelle still feared Yu Yevon. It was to quell his wrath that they revered him, and first spread his teachings. And so were born the temples of Yevon. I suppose it’s possible Yunalesca had planned it that way from the start! A fair trade, she defeats Sin in exchange for her lord father’s honor. Of course, there’s no proof. No, the facts are lost in the mists of time. And who’d admit Yevon was an enemy of Bevelle? You can bet the temples had a hand in covering that one up! And that, as they say, is that.
¬Maechen: Like to hear more, would you?
Maechen: Let me tell you about the Hymn of the Fayth. It was once a Zanarkand song, sung in defiance of Bevelle! Of course, the Yevon clergy of Bevelle forbade it. Then, as these things often go, those who disliked Yevon began to sing it. The Al Bhed, for instance. The Hymn of the Fayth became the symbol of defiance against Yevon. Yevon could do nothing but capitulate. They lifted the ban on the song, and spread a new story. They said the hymn was a song sung to soothe the souls of the dead. And so saying, they took the song and made it scripture. That’s why today, the hymn is sung all over Spira. You could say that, though Zanarkand is gone from this world, it lives on in the song. Aaaah, but look at the time. I’ve rambled on again. I do love stories, you see. Well, I owe you my gratitude for hearing this old scholar out.

I started a new game of FFX because why look for new games to play when I could play the same three old ones over and over? 😅 and for some reason, this time round I keep thinking about Chappu. Specifically: what was Chappu’s relationship with Yevon? I mean, he joined up to the Crusaders - and Luzzu and Wakka specify that he did actually enlist, he wasn’t just fighting informally alongside them. But unlike the rest of the Crusaders, there’s never any reference to him being excommunicated - and surely if he had been, the story would have told us. (Can you imagine how Wakka would’ve reacted, if his baby brother had been branded a heretic?) So we have Chappu, who as far as we know, was a Yevonite, deciding to enlist with the Crusaders.
Admittedly, the status of the Crusaders in relationship to Yevon has always been a bit of a mystery to me. The vast majority of their members seem to be excommunicated, but according to Maechen, they’re still considered a branch of the Yevon clergy, and they’re commanded by one of the maesters. So presumably there is, in theory, nothing to prevent a good Yevonite from signing up - only, I guess, whatever stigma they might personally feel by rubbing shoulders with a lot of heretics. I guess we can assume Chappu didn’t have any misgivings along those lines. Besaid does seem to be pretty welcoming to outsiders, so maybe that fed into his attitude.
Then there’s also the fact that he didn’t stop to pray at the monument the last time he left the island. According to Wakka, he said he was worried about missing the ferry, but what if that was just an excuse? Was it just that he didn’t share his big brother’s belief in the teachings, and maybe couldn’t quite admit that to him.
It’s tempting to imagine that maybe this all stems from the death of their parents - only while Wakka grew up cleaving to Yevon’s teachings as the only way to defeat Sin, maybe Chappu went the other way, his faith slowly crumbling over the years, his eyes opening to all the cracks in Yevon’s theology, until he decided to take his chance with the ones whom the temple had denounced.
Just: wondering so much about Chappu, all of a sudden.
